Once– versus twice–daily tacrolimus: are the formulations equivalent?

Tacrolimus is one of the most often used immuno-suppressive drugs in organ transplantation. It was first approved in 1994 for use in liver transplanta-tion, replacing cyclosporine A, due to better absorption properties regardless of bile secretion.
